THE RED, WHITE & BLUE DINNER IS BACK ON!

We are pleased to announce that the Red, White & Blue Dinner, which had been postponed last month, is scheduled for Sunday, July 19 from 6:00pm to 8:00pm! We are incredibly grateful for the overwhelming support from our community. Once again, the event has reached maximum capacity, and we can’t wait to gather together to celebrate Langhorne Borough’s 150th Anniversary.

To leave time for setup and cleanup, Maple Avenue from Bellevue to Hill Avenues will be closed from 4:00pm to 9:00pm on the 19th, with no parking or thru traffic allowed. All residents on this stretch of Maple Avenue should make parking arrangements ahead of time for the hours of the street closure.

This is an outdoor community dinner, which means Mother Nature ultimately has the final say. Current forecasts show the possibility of rain on July 19. While we’re hopeful for beautiful weather, we want to be transparent that a decision regarding the event will need to be made later this week. Because tables, chairs, linens, and other event logistics must be finalized several days in advance, we have to make a decision before Sunday.

Many of you may remember that our 150th Anniversary Kickoff Event in March was also at the mercy of the weather. While it ultimately took three attempts before we were able to celebrate together, the celebration made the wait well worth it. We’re hopeful the Red, White & Blue Community Dinner will only need this second attempt, and we truly appreciate everyone’s patience and flexibility as we work to make the best decision for everyone’s safety and enjoyment.

If a postponement becomes necessary, our rain date is Sunday, August 23.
